Swinner Gill Waterfall is a small but picturesque cascade located in a wooded valley, typically around 2 to 3 metres in height, with a charming, intimate setting that appeals to nature lovers. It is worth visiting for its peaceful atmosphere and the opportunity to experience a secluded natural feature in a tranquil landscape.
